About NDA
NDA (National Defence Academy) is a premier institute that trains the cadets (candidates) to get selected for Indian Armed Forces (Indian Army, Indian Air Force and Indian Navy) as officers. Candidates may approach the academy by qualifying a national level entrance examination (NDA 2018) which is organized by the UPSC (Union Public Service Commission). The examination is conducted two times in a year. NDA (I) 2018 will be organized on 22nd April, 2018 and NDA (II) 2018 will be organized on 9th September, 2018.

NDA Exam Pattern
- Sections: The NDA entrance examination will be asked in two subsequent sections; written test and intelligence & personality test.
- Type of Questions: The question paper of written test will contain objective type questions and sectioned in code 1 & 2.
- Marks for Code 1: Code 1 will comprise of Mathematics questions of 300 marks while code 2 will comprise of general ability questions of 600 marks.
- Marks for Code 2: Code 2 will be divided in 2 sections as A & B. Section A will cover Math of 200 marks while section B will cover general knowledge of 400 marks.
- Language: The paper will be of both language Hindi & English.
- Answering Method: Each question will have four optional answer candidates have to choose the right one only.
- Negative Marking: There will be negative marking for incorrect response given by candidates in the objective type questions.
- Candidates use only black ball pen to mark answers
- Subjects: The NDA exam paper will be consisted of two parts i.e. Mathematics and General Ability Test.
- Mode of Exam: The paper will be held through offline mode.
